Compartilhe seu feedback:
Gostaríamos de receber seus comentários sobre os documentos do desenvolvedor do Microsoft Teams. Por favor, responda à nossa breve pesquisa de três perguntas.PARTICIPAR NA PESQUISA
Não há mais suporte para esse navegador.
Atualize o Microsoft Edge para aproveitar os recursos, o suporte técnico e as atualizações de segurança mais recentes.
A formatação de mensagens permite que você destaque o melhor nas mensagens de bot. Pode formatar as mensagens do bot para incluir cartões avançados como anexos que contêm elementos interativos, como botões, texto e imagens.
Observação
O limite de tamanho da mensagem do bot é de 40 KB. Se o limite de tamanho da mensagem de bot exceder os 40 KB, o bot recebe um 413 código de estado (RequestEntityTooLarge), que contém o código MessageSizeTooBigde erro . O limite de tamanho da mensagem de bot inclui todo o payload de mensagens codificado como UTF-16 e não inclui imagens codificadas com Base64.
Formatar o conteúdo de texto
Para formatar suas mensagens de bot, você pode definir a propriedade opcional TextFormat para controlar como o conteúdo de texto da mensagem de bot é renderizado.
O Microsoft Teams dá suporte às seguintes opções de formatação:
TextFormat valor
Descrição
plain
O texto deve ser tratado como texto bruto sem formatação aplicada.
markdown
O texto tem de ser tratado como formatação de Markdown e composto no canal conforme adequado.
xml
O texto é uma marcação XML simples.
O Teams suporta um subconjunto de etiquetas de markdown formatação HTML ou e.xml O bot também pode mencionar outros utilizadores e etiquetas em mensagens de texto publicadas em canais. Para obter mais informações, consulte Adicionar menções às suas mensagens.
As seguintes limitações aplicam-se à formatação:
As mensagens só de texto não suportam a formatação de tabelas.
Os cartões avançados dão suporte à formatação somente na propriedade de texto, não nas propriedades de título ou subtítulo.
Os cartões avançados não suportam a formatação de Markdown ou tabela.
Depois de formatar conteúdo de texto, certifique-se de que a formatação funciona em todas as plataformas suportadas pelo Teams.
Suporte à plataforma cruzada.
Alguns estilos não são suportados em todas as plataformas. A tabela a seguir fornece uma lista de estilos e quais desses estilos têm suporte em mensagens somente texto e cartões avançados:
Style
Mensagens somente texto
Cartões avançados – somente XML
Negrito
✔️️
❌
Itálico
✔️
✔️
Cabeçalho (níveis 1 a 3)
❌
✔️
Tachado
❌
✔️
Régua horizontal
❌
❌
Lista não ordenada
❌
✔️
Lista ordenada
❌
✔️
Texto pré-formatado
✔️
✔️
Blockquote
✔️
✔️
Hiperlink
✔️
✔️
Link da imagem
❌
❌
Depois de verificar o suporte de plataforma cruzada, verifique se o suporte por plataformas individuais também está disponível.
Suporte por plataforma individual
O suporte para formatação de texto varia de acordo com o tipo de mensagem e de plataforma.
Mensagens somente texto
A tabela a seguir fornece uma lista de estilos com suporte na área de trabalho, no iOS e no Android:
Style
Área de trabalho
iOS
Android
Negrito
✔️
✔️
✔️
Itálico
✔️
✔️
✔️
Cabeçalho (níveis 1 a 3)
❌
❌
❌
Tachado
✔️
✔️
❌
Régua horizontal
❌
❌
❌
Lista não ordenada
✔️
❌
❌
Lista ordenada
✔️
❌
❌
Texto pré-formatado
✔️
✔️
✔️
Blockquote
✔️
✔️
✔️
Hiperlink
✔️
✔️
✔️
Link da imagem
❌
❌
❌
Mensagens de conteúdo geradas por IA
As etiquetas de IA, citações, botões de feedback e etiquetas de confidencialidade nas mensagens do bot melhoram o envolvimento do utilizador e promovem a transparência e a confiança.
A etiqueta de IA permite que os utilizadores identifiquem que a mensagem foi gerada com IA.
As citações permitem que os utilizadores consultem a fonte da mensagem do bot através de citações e referências em texto.
Os botões de feedback permitem que os utilizadores forneçam feedback positivo ou negativo às mensagens do bot.
A fonte deste conteúdo pode ser encontrada no GitHub, onde você também pode criar e revisar problemas e solicitações de pull. Para obter mais informações, confira o nosso guia para colaboradores.
Comentários do Platform Docs
O Platform Docs é um projeto código aberto. Selecione um link para fornecer comentários:
Os Cartões Adaptáveis são trechos de interface de usuário que não dependem da plataforma, criados em JSON, que os aplicativos e serviços podem dividir. Quando entregue a um aplicativo específico, o JSON é transformado em uma interface de usuário nativa que se adapta automaticamente aos seus entornos. Ele ajuda a projetar e integrar uma leve interface de usuário para todas as principais plataformas e estruturas. Neste módulo, você aprenderá a construir mensagens atrativas com Cartões Adaptativos para constru